Gatsby는 리액트 기반의 정적 사이트 생성기로, 그 유연성과 플러그인 생태계로 인해 여전히 많은 개발자의 선택을 받고 있습니다. 하지만 최근 Next.js의 급부상으로 인해 그 위치가 도전받고 있습니다만 여기서는 Gatsby가 여전히 갖는 장점과 그 이유에 대해 살펴보겠습니다.
Next.js의 등장과 Gatsby의 지위
Next.js는 특히 서버 사이드 렌더링과 정적 생성을 결합한 하이브리드 접근 방식으로 주목을 받으며 Gatsby의 인기에 도전장을 던졌습니다. 그러나 Gatsby는 정적 사이트 생성에 최적화된 경험을 제공하며, 데이터 소스의 다양성과 최적화된 이미지 처리와 같은 기능을 통해 컨텐츠 중심의 웹사이트에서 강력한 성능을 발휘합니다.
Gatsby의 여전한 장점
1. 플러그인 생태계: Gatsby는 풍부한 플러그인을 제공하여 개발자가 다양한 기능을 손쉽게 통합할 수 있습니다.
2. 최적화된 빌드 프로세스: Gatsby는 빌드 시점에 필요한 데이터와 자원을 미리 준비함으로써 빠른 로딩 속도를 보장합니다.
3. PWA 지원: Gatsby로 구축한 사이트는 PWA 기능을 자연스럽게 지원받아, 오프라인에서도 훌륭한 사용자 경험을 제공합니다.
Gatsby의 변하지 않는 가치
Next.js가 모던 웹 개발의 새로운 지평을 열고 있음에도 Gatsby는 그만의 방식으로 개발자와 사용자 모두에게 최적화된 경험을 제공하고 있습니다. 정적 사이트의 빠른 로딩 속도와 뛰어난 성능은 콘텐츠 중심의 웹사이트를 위한 Gatsby의 선택을 여전히 유효하게 만듭니다.
반응형
'IT∙테크∙프로그래밍' 카테고리의 다른 글
파이썬에서 모듈을 찾을 수 없다고 할때 (0) | 2023.11.07 |
---|---|
React useContext 사용법 (0) | 2023.11.07 |
Next.js를 쓰는 이유: 현대 웹 개발을 위한 필수 프레임워크 (0) | 2023.11.07 |
초보자를 위한 리액트(React) 입문 가이드 (0) | 2023.11.07 |
라이브러리와 프레임워크, 이렇게 구분하세요. (0) | 2023.06.18 |